Here's a recent minibook I did that was featured in my Studio A column in the August issue of Creating Keepsakes magazine using the Scalloped Square Album:
Notice the square punch + corner rounder again?
For this album I used paint as an adhesive. I ran the outer edges of the squares through some paint and laid them down onto the acrylic. It definitely smears as you push it down, but that was part of the fun. I used much more paint on the transparent pieces and less on the photos (the photos are backed with other photos allowing me to adhere them to the acrylic album).
[ supplies : album: Clear Scraps; transparencies: Hambly Studios; paint and tiny alpha letter stickers: Making Memories, "the easter egg is pretty:" vintage ]
